Frequently Asked Questions about Hoboken
How much are Studio apartments in Hoboken?
There are currently 6,119 Studio Apartments in Hoboken with rent ranges from $1,200 to $10,019 with an average price of $3,622.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Hoboken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Hoboken ranges from $800 to $20,525 with an average monthly rent of $4,317.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Hoboken c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Hoboken range from $1,850 to $28,110.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$5,403.
How expensive are Hoboken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 1,081 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Hoboken on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,500 to $30,199 - averaging $6,097 for the location.
